Kcho (Alexis Leyva / Alexis Leyva Machado)

Born, 1970 in Nueva Gerona, Cuba

Kcho’s name, in paretheses appears as either Alexis Leyva or Alexis Leyva Machado. His place of birth is given as either Nueva Gerona, Cuba, or Nuevo Gerona, Isla de la Juventud, Cuba.

Kcho’s work, La Regata, 1994, was reproduced and discussed in Art in the Caribbean: an introduction, by Anne Walmsley and Stanley Greaves, in collaboration with Christopher Cozier, New Beacon Books, 2011.

Kcho was one of eight artists included in the exhibition No Place (Like Home)held at the Walker Art Center, Minneapolis, Minnesota, March 9 - June 8 1997. The exhibition was curated by Richard Flood, Curatorial Assistant, Deepali Dewan, and Curatorial Intern, Eungie Joo. The other artists in the exhibition were Zarina Bhimji, Willie Doherty, Kay Hassan, Nick Deocampo, Gary Simmons, Meyer Vaisman, and Kara Walker.
